Measure foot size.

Determine your shoe size by comparing the measurement to an official list. Search online to find an accurate shoe size chart for your country or region. Find your foot measurements on the chart to see which size grouping you fit into. If your feet are 2 different sizes, be sure to compare both measurements against the chart.

Now find the length of your foot by measuring the ...Here are the common formulas for finding the right shoe size as per US, UK, and EU standards: Note that the sizes are determined by the length of the foot in inches and 1 inch = 25.4 millimeters. Inches = millimeters / 25.4. US Sizing. US Male: 3 x foot length in inches – 22. Ringworm is a fungal infection of the skin. So is athlete’s foot. ...Jan 18, 2024 · For the US-made shoe, on the other hand, we first measure the length of the foot 🦶 in inches. This measurement is then multiplied by 3. To find a man's shoe size, we subtract 22 inches to determine the correct size. If we are finding the shoe size for a female, we would then subtract 21. This is why these shoe sizes are so different.
